Adafruit 10-DOF IMU Breakout - L3GD20H + LSM303 + BMP180
This inertial measurement unit gives you 11 axes of data thanks to its 4 embedded navigation modules: it’s clever, it’s practical, what more can we say, it’s Adafruit! DISCONTINUED ARTICLE.
End of life product
Adafruit 10-DOF IMU Breakout: accelerometer + gyroscope + compass + barometer/thermometer

This IMU by Adafruit combines no fewer than 4 navigation modules in a single board:

  • A 3-axis accelerometer for measuring speed accurately;
  • A 3-axis gyroscope for calculating angles and rotation;
  • A 3-axis compass for accurate steering;
  • A barometer/thermometer to assess temperature and barometric pressure, and therefore altitude.


4 devices in 1, for 11 axes of data – not only will you save space, you’ll also save money. Both are equally precious for designers of mobile or airborne robots in need of ultra-compact solutions to create on-board measuring instruments.

Easy to assemble and use on the L3GD20H + LSM303 + BMP180 breakouts

This breakout board was designed to simplify all prototyping and design stages when creating mobile objects, be they drones, helicopters, tanks or rockets, whichever takes your fancy.

The 4 modules installed on this board use the same I2C communication system – 2 cables are all you’ll need to create an interface between your electronic board and your L3GD20H + LSM303 + BMP180 breakout.

The breakout board also offers more advanced users the possibility to play with the “data ready” and “interrupt” pins. And that’s not all! Your Adafruit board works with 3V or 5V, in other words with the vast majority of programming boards. It won’t make the coffee yet... but Adafruit’s working on that!

Video presentation of the Adafruit 10-DOF IMU Breakout (5:22)

Technical specifications of the Adafruit 11-axis IMU

  • L3GD20H 3-axis gyroscope: ±250, ±500 or ±2000 degrees per second
  • LSM303 3-axis compass: ±1.3 to ±8.1 on the gauss magnetic field scale
  • 3-axis accelerometer: ±2g/±4g/±8g/±16g selectable scale
  • BMP180 barometric pressure/temperature sensor: -40 to 85 °C, 300 to 1100 hPa, 0.17 m resolution
  • Length: 38 mm
  • Width: 23 mm
  • Height: 3 mm
  • Weight: 2.8 g
  • This board uses the 0x19, 0x1E, 0x6B and 0x77 I2C 7-bit addresses
